SUMMARY: The United States Environmental Protection Agency's

[[Page 59396]]

(EPA) Environmental Financial Advisory Board (EFAB) will hold a Webcast 
Meeting on October 18, 2011. EFAB is an EPA advisory committee 
chartered under the Federal Advisory Committee Act (FACA) to provide 
advice and recommendations to EPA on creative approaches to funding 
environmental programs, projects, and activities.
    The purpose of the meeting is to hear from informed speakers on 
environmental finance issues, proposed legislation, Agency priorities 
and to discuss progress with work projects under EFAB's current 
Strategic Action Agenda; and review and consider recent requests for 
assistance from a number of EPA offices.
    Environmental Finance topics expected to be discussed include: 
financing clean air technology; financing tribal environmental 
programs; and transit-oriented development financing.
